#065ada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#065ada is composed of 2.4% red, 35.3%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.2% cyan, 58.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 216.2 degrees, a saturation of 94.6% and a lightness of 43.9%. #065ada color hex could be obtained by blending #0cb4ff with #0000b5. Closest websafe color is: #0066cc.

Shades and Tints of #065ada

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000308 is the darkest color, while #f4f8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#065ada

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6d6f73 is the less saturated color, while #065ada is the most saturated one.
